LANGUAGE
To set the bilingual feature to either English or Spanish:
1. From standby mode, press the OK Key [OK] to unlock the keypad,
press the Left Soft Key [Menu], the Directional Key to select
Settings, then slide out the QWERTY keyboard and press 3. Phone
Settings, 2. Language.
2. Press the Directional Key
up or down to select English or
Español, then press the OK Key [OK].
MENU READOUT
To turn the Menu Readout on/off:
1. From standby mode, press the OK Key [OK] to unlock the keypad,
press the Left Soft Key [Menu], the Directional Key to select
Settings, then slide out the QWERTY keyboard and press 3. Phone
Settings, 3. Menu Readout.
2. Press the Directional Key
up or down to select On or “Off, then
press the OK Key
[OK].
MESSAGE READOUT
To turn the Message Readout on/off:
1. From standby mode, press the OK Key [OK] to unlock the keypad,
press the Left Soft Key
[Menu], the Directional Key to select
Settings, then slide out the QWERTY keyboard and press 3. Phone
Settings, 4. Message Readout.
2. Press the Directional Key
up or down to select On“ or Off, then
press the OK Key [OK].

SECURITY
The Security menu allows you to electronically secure the phone.
The default lock code is “1234”.
LOCK MODE
This setting specifies whether the phone should be locked whenever it is turned on.
Lock Mode prevents the unauthorized use of your phone. Once the phone is locked, it
is in restricted mode until the Lock Code is entered. You can still make emergency calls.
You can modify the Lock Code using the new Lock code within the Security menu.
1. From standby mode, press the OK Key [OK] to unlock the
keypad, press the Left Soft Key [Menu], the Directional Key
to select Settings, then slide out the QWERTY keyboard and
press 3. Phone Settings, 6. Security.
2. Enter the four-digit Lock Code, then press the OK Key
[OK].
The default lock code is “1234”.
3. Press 1. Lock Mode”.
4. Press the Directional Key
up or down to select one of the
following settings, then press the OK Key
[OK].
Lock Now: Phone is locked.
Unlocked: Phone is unlocked.
On Power Up: Phone will lock when it is turned on.
EDIT CODE
To set a new Lock Code:
1. From standby mode, press the OK Key [OK] to unlock the
keypad, press the Left Soft Key
[Menu], the Directional Key
to select Settings, then slide out the QWERTY keyboard and
press 3. Phone Settings, 6. Security.
2. Enter the four-digit Lock Code, then press the OK Key
[OK].
The default lock code is “1234”.
3. Press 2. Edit Code”.
4. Enter the new four-digit code in the “New Code field. Enter the
new four-digit code in the Confirm Code field.
5. Press the OK Key [OK].
